Item 14: Verify the Stormline alert fan-out in Galepoint dispatches severe-weather notices to all subscribed regional channels within the 90-second SLA. Confirm the retry queue drains after simulated carrier outages and that duplicate suppression holds across the Kestrel and Marrow relays. Check that the quarterly failover drill for the Dunvale region is logged with timestamps and reviewer initials. Any gap found here must be escalated before the next storm season readiness review. The owner accountable for this fan-out is named below.

approver of hahog-hahap = Ulaath Praael

## Further reading

The Pairwell matching service runs on a generational collector, and plugin callbacks execute inside the match loop, so long-lived allocations in your plugin directly lengthen GC pauses. Keep per-match allocations small and reuse buffers where the plugin API allows it. Pause budgets are enforced: plugins that repeatedly push a match cycle past 40ms are throttled. Detailed guidance on allocation profiling, the throttle policy, and exemption requests for batch-style plugins is published on the internal page linked here.

wiki page, kahog-hahig: https://vault.zemvargrid.internal/display/deploy/repo/settings/merge_requests/job/settings/6f3b933774dbc5320a4daa18

**TICKET-4182: Clock skew across Brindlecore build agents**

Agents in the Veldt pool drifted up to 14s apart, breaking timestamp-based cache keys for plugin builds. NTP config diverged from baseline after the last image bake. Plugin authors: don't rely on agent wall clocks until resolved. Current baseline values for the pool are as follows.

service settings:
[sorys]
port = 8000
team = eliius
host = sorys.novacstack.example
region = south-3
access_code = ac_f66665
timeout_ms = 250